Short fairy tales have long histories. These narratives have been transmitted from one generation to the next well before they were ever inscribed. They emerged from a variety of societies, including Western traditions. They were initially disseminated among older generations, often carrying themes and messages reflective of the societal norms and beliefs of the time.

The Grimm brothers, Jacob and Wilhelm (the Grimm brothers), were among the first to collect and release many of these beloved fairy tales. Their volume, "Grimm's Children's Stories," included tales like "Ashenputtel," "The Bread Crumb Trail," and "Little Snow White," which have since become hallmarks in the world of famous fairy tales. Similarly, Hans Christian Andersen's fantastical tales, such as "The Story of the Little Mermaid," and "The Ugly Duckling," have captivated hearts worldwide, solidifying their place in the pantheon of classic fairy tales.

Though they are old, classic fairy tales remain as meaningful as ever, especially as children's night stories. These fantastical tales are now available in many formats, including vibrantly illustrated books, delightful animations, and internet fairy tales.

Their unwavering allure can be traced to several delightful features:

Key Lessons: Traditional fairy tales often illustrate important moral lessons. Narratives like "The Boy Who Cried Wolf" teach the value of truthfulness, while "The Hare and the Tortoise" exemplify the merits of steadfastness and unpretentiousness. These stories offer the young clear distinctions between truth and falsehood, molding their moral compass in a soft yet important way.

Empathy and Understanding: Old fairy tales frequently showcase characters facing difficulties and adversities, urging readers to empathize with their struggles and cheer for their triumphs. For instance, "Beauty and the Beast" teaches us the significance of appreciating inner worth to appreciate the real person of a soul, strengthening kindness and discernment.

Cultural Awareness: Many traditional fairy tales are steeped in the cultural contexts from which they emerged. Understanding these tales can provide illuminating insights into different cultures, developing a sense of international awareness and understanding.

Fantasy and Imagination: The fantasy-filled elements in classic fairy tales—enchanted forests—activate children’s creativity. These tales guide readers to extraordinary realms, triggering inventive thinking and a sense of magic that stays a lifetime.

Classic fairy tales are not only delightful but also teaching. They act as bewitching tools in fostering various intellectual and emotional capacities in the young. When timeless fairy tales are read aloud, they nurture communication skills by introducing new phrases and complicated sentence structures. This practice also strengthens auditory perception and mindfulness, as kids focus on every detail, looking forward to see what happens next.

Furthermore, deliberating the themes and characters of ancient fairy tales can develop thinking skills and analytical skills. Young ones are taught to see patterns, expect results, and realize cause and effect. These debates also aid young readers verbalize their thoughts and feelings, enhancing their emotional intelligence.
